Abstract
Most research concerning strategic marketing planning practices has been concentrated on large manufacturing companies with very little or no research to investigate the strategic marketing planning practices of Pharmaceutical Chemist stores. This paper will present the results of an exploratory study that was designed to identify the aspects of the strategic marketing planning practices that differentiate retail pharmacies with low level of performance from those with a high-level of performance.
